
Asus Transformer 2 arrives on November 9, teaser goes live

Asus executive Jonney Shih at a recent event confirmed the arrival of the Tegra 3 powered, Ice Cream Sandwich operated device on November 9
Published on Oct 20, 2011
"It is coming", we have been hearing that for quite some time. But with the latest Asus Transformer 2 teaser and a official word from none other than Asus executive Jonney Shih, our faith in the arrival of this powerful device is cemented.
At the AsiaD conference hosted by All Things D, Shih surprised everybody by pulling out the device along with its keyboard attachment. He also confirmed that the tablet will be “Nvidia’s quad core processor” aka Tegra 3 and will be stunningly slim at 8.3mm. The tablet is expected to be announced on November 9th.
According to Android Community, Shih refrained from disclosing the OS for the Transformer 2. He however did tease the audience by saying that the tablet will incorporate Android's latest version. With the Ice Cream Sandwich just announced, we are placing our bets on it.
Recently the Transformer 2 cropped up on a website, confirming its pricing listed at £537.85 (Rs 42,000) and specifications like NVIDIA Tegra 3 unit, Android ICS, 32GB internal memory. While most of the manufacturers are slashing prices of their devices, Asustek CEO Jerry Shen has clearly stated that it is not planning to cut back on the price of either Eee Pad Transformer or Transformer 2.
Speaking to Digitimes, Shen was quoted as saying, "the Android tablet PCs have been seeing improvements and the upcoming Android 4.0, should be able to help Android tablet PC to compete against Apple's iPad on the same ground".
What still remains unknown about this super duper tablet is its dimensions, resolution (hopefully higher than its predecessor's i.e 1200 x 800), camera ( rumored around 5-megapixel) and 720p video capabilities. There is no official word on its India launch but we expect to see the Transformer 2 arrive early next year.
Apart from Transformer 2, Shih also talked about the Asus’ PadPhone. Remember? Well the smartphone/ tablet hybrid has been confirmed to have a Ice Cream Sandwich OS and is scheduled for release early 2012.
